We are trying to access IFS 10 using its REST services. To configure the Authentification required, we are trying to access to the "IFS Middleware Server Admin Console" as explained on some websites (example: https://community.ifs.com/technology-infrastructure-cloud-integration-dev-tools-50/aurena-authentification-and-token-831) but we are not able to login into that console. Any account tried is failing with error "User Not Allowed". We tried IFSAPP and many other accounts with high privileges (or all of them) without success. Most of the users we tried have full admin rights. All these user accounts can access Entreprise Explorer and Aurena without problems. How can we gain access to the "IFS Middleware Server Admin Console" in order to configure the Authentification of REST services?

We log into the IFS Middleware Server Admin Console using the user IFS and its password.
I do not think IFSAPP is configured to log into the IFS Middleware Server Admin Console.
